Data Engineer II (US)

TDMount Laurel, NJ
2d$74,000 - $127,670

About The Position

The Data Engineer II provides a broad range of data engineering functions including data modeling, data quality, data profiling, data acquisition and ingestion, extract transform load (ETL), metadata enrichment and management, data provenance and lineage, and other specialized data management functions. This Data Engineer role will primarily focus on developing and maintaining data solutions within the Azure cloud environment. The engineer will be responsible for designing, building, and optimizing scalable data pipelines, as well as creating curated, high-quality data assets to support analytics, reporting, and business decision-making. The role requires close collaboration with data analysts, data scientists, and business stakeholders to ensure that data solutions are efficient, reliable, and aligned with organizational goals. Depth & Scope: Advanced knowledge of data engineering frameworks, technologies, tools, processes, patterns, and procedures, including how they impact other technology areas such as Architecture or Infrastructure Performs complex technical tasks independently Advanced knowledge of TD applications, systems, networks, innovation, design activities, business, organization, best practices, and standards Designs and develops to meet business and technical requirements; analyzes, adapts, integrates, codes, tests, debugs, and executes Uses and evolves established patterns to solve complex problems; leads the development of new patterns where necessary May be recognized as a subject matter expert in areas directly related to key accountabilities

Requirements

  • Degree, Postgraduate Degree, or Technical Certificate in Data Management or related discipline (e.g. Computer Science, Engineering), or equivalent practical experience
  • 3+ years of relevant experience
  • Experience designing and developing ETL/ELT pipelines
  • Proficiency in Python and/or Scala for data processing tasks
  • Experience with SQL for querying and transforming data
  • Understanding of data modeling principles (dimensional, star/snowflake schema)
  • Ability to build curated, reusable datasets for downstream analytics
  • Familiarity with Git, DevOps workflows, and deploying pipelines using CI/CD tools (e.g., Azure DevOps)
  • Knowledge of data governance, security, and compliance best practices in a cloud environment
  • Strong problem-solving and communication skills
  • Ability to work independently and collaboratively in cross-functional teams
  • Comfortable interacting with business users to understand data needs and translate them into technical solutions
  • Strategic thinking, ownership and accountability, Bias for Action, Influencing without Authority, collaboration and cross-Functional Leadership, and growth mindset and adaptability

Nice To Haves

  • Solid hands-on experience with Microsoft Azure, to include:
  • Azure Data Factory
  • Azure Data Lake Storage (Gen2)
  • Azure Synapse Analytics
  • Azure Databricks
  • Azure Functions (for orchestration or automation tasks)
  • DP-203, DP-500 and AZ-305. Any Azure certifications are preferred

Responsibilities

  • data modeling
  • data quality
  • data profiling
  • data acquisition and ingestion
  • extract transform load (ETL)
  • metadata enrichment and management
  • data provenance and lineage
  • developing and maintaining data solutions within the Azure cloud environment
  • designing, building, and optimizing scalable data pipelines
  • creating curated, high-quality data assets to support analytics, reporting, and business decision-making

Benefits

  • Growth opportunities and skill development are defining features of the colleague experience at TD.
  • Our compensation policies and practices have been designed to allow colleagues to progress through the salary range over time as they progress in their role.
  • Total Rewards package reflects the investments we make in our colleagues to help them and their families achieve their financial, physical and mental well-being goals.
  • Total Rewards at TD includes base salary and variable compensation/incentive awards (e.g., eligibility for cash and/or equity incentive awards, generally through participation in an incentive plan) and several other key plans such as health and well-being benefits, savings and retirement programs, paid time off (including Vacation PTO, Flex PTO, and Holiday PTO), banking benefits and discounts, career development, and reward and recognition.
  • Through regular development conversations, training programs, and a competitive benefits plan, we’re committed to providing the support our colleagues need to thrive both at work and at home.
  • You’ll have regular career, development, and performance conversations with your manager, as well as access to an online learning platform and a variety of mentoring programs to help you unlock future opportunities.
  • We will provide training and onboarding sessions to ensure that you’ve got everything you need to succeed in your new role.
© 2024 Teal Labs, Inc
Privacy PolicyTerms of Service